There are no specific dilution recommendations for ProClin 300 with various solutions or applications. The general recommendation is to dilute the ProClin 300 from the stock bottle to a concentration of 0.03 to 0.05%. This dilution can be prepared using deionized water.

What is the pH range in which ProClin 300 is effective for preventing bacterial growth?
1 answer-
The pH range in which ProClin 150, ProClin 200, and ProClin 300 are effective is pH 2.5 to pH 8.0. On the other hand, ProClin 950 has an effective pH range of pH 2 to pH 12.

What is the concentration of active ingredients in ProClin 300?
1 answer-
ProClin 300 contains a total of 3% active ingredient.

What is the matrix of the ProClin 300?
1 answer-
ProClin 300 is a viscous solution containing 93-95 % Modified glycol and 2-3 % Alkyl carboxylate.

What are the active ingredients in ProClin 300?
1 answer-
ProClin 300 contains two active ingredients: 5-Chloro-2-methyl-4-isothiazolin-3-one (CMIT, CAS registry number 26172-55-4) and 2-Methyl-4-isothiazolin-3-one (MIT, CAS registry number 2682-20-4).
